- The distance between Paganella Mountain, Italy and Olivia, Mn, Usa is approximately 7,579 km or 4,710 mi.
- To reach Paganella Mountain in this distance one would set out from Olivia, Mn bearing 45.8°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Paganella Mountain bearing 132.7° or SE .
- Paganella Mountain has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Olivia, Mn has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- Paganella Mountain is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Olivia, Mn is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 4.6 °C (8.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 20.4 °C (36.7°F) less in Paganella Mountain.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 60 mm (2.4 in) more which is equivalent to 60 l/m² (1.47 US gal/ft²) or 600,000 l/ha (64,144 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.3° lower in Paganella Mountain than in Olivia, Mn.
